Embracing Miami’s Cuban heritage: The best Cuban eateries

When moving to Miami, exploring the Cuban culinary scene is a must. With the help of moving companies in Florida, settling in becomes an adventure, especially when discovering the flavors of Miami. Iconic Cuban restaurants like Versailles and La Carreta stand out as essential stops. Versailles, known as the “World’s Most Famous Cuban Restaurant,” offers a taste of authentic Cuban cuisine. Here, trying the ropa vieja, a classic dish of tender shredded beef in tomato sauce, is a must.

La Carreta, another beloved spot, serves up Cuban sandwiches that are a perfect blend of crispy bread, tender pork, ham, mustard, pickles, and Swiss cheese. Seafood delights: Miami’s oceanic offerings

After settling in with a moving company Miami FL, diving into the local seafood scene is a delightful next step. Miami’s coastal location means fresh seafood is always on the menu. Joe’s Stone Crab, a century-old institution, is renowned for its stone crab claws. These succulent treats, served with Joe’s famous mustard sauce, are a must-try for any seafood lover. For ceviche lovers, CVI.CHE 105 offers an unforgettable experience. This award-winning restaurant serves up a variety of ceviches, blending traditional Peruvian recipes with Miami’s vibrant flavors.

A taste of Latin America: Beyond Cuban cuisine

After Miami residential movers help you relocate, exploring the city’s Latin American cuisine beyond Cuban dishes is an exciting adventure. Miami is a treasure trove of diverse flavors from across Latin America. For a taste of Colombia, visit El Palacio de los Jugos. Here, the bandeja paisa, a hearty platter featuring steak, pork belly, chorizo, and more, offers a true taste of Colombian generosity.

On the other hand, for those craving Argentine flavors, Buenos Aires Bakery and Café is the place to go. Their empanadas, with a flaky crust enclosing flavorful beef, chicken, or spinach fillings, are perfect for a quick bite. Pair them with a yerba mate tea to round out the Argentine experience. Upscale dining in Miami: A luxury experience

Miami is home to several upscale dining options that promise a luxury experience for those special occasions. For instance, for an unforgettable evening, Zuma Miami offers a sophisticated twist on traditional Japanese izakaya-style dining. Its signature dish, the black cod marinated in miso, is a must-try, masterfully prepared by skilled chefs who pay homage to authentic flavors while adding a contemporary touch. Another gem is NAOE, where Chef Kevin Cory specializes in a unique omakase experience. Each meal is a surprise, crafted with the freshest ingredients of the day. NAOE’s intimate setting ensures a personalized dining experience, making it perfect for celebrating those milestones in life.

For those who appreciate the art of Italian cuisine, Il Gabbiano presents an exquisite menu with panoramic views of Biscayne Bay. The homemade pasta, especially the ossobuco ravioli, comes highly recommended. Here, the chefs create dishes that combine traditional Italian techniques with local ingredients, resulting in meals that are both innovative and deeply rooted in culinary traditions. The health-conscious eater: Miami’s best vegetarian and vegan spots

Miami caters to the health-conscious eater with an array of top-notch vegetarian and vegan restaurants. These spots serve up dishes so creative and delicious that they impress even the most dedicated meat lovers. Whether you’re a lifelong vegetarian, a curious omnivore, or somewhere in between, Miami’s plant-based dining scene offers something to delight your palate.

  • Planta South Beach: Known for its upscale, innovative vegan cuisine, Planta creates dishes like cauliflower tots and watermelon poke that dazzle with flavor and presentation.
  • Love Life Cafe: Award-winning and beloved by locals, this spot offers a hearty vegan burger that’s been voted the best in the U.S., showcasing the potential of plant-based comfort food.
  • Full Bloom Vegan: Situated with a view, Full Bloom crafts gourmet vegan dishes that focus on global flavors, such as their coconut ceviche, proving plant-based dining can be both luxurious and diverse.
